On 16.11.2016 10:22, Dongpo Li wrote:
> 
> 
> On 2016/11/16 16:24, Michal Simek wrote:
>> It is confusing that mdio commands work and report phy id as
>> decimal value when mii is working with hex values.
>>
>> For example:
>> ZynqMP> mdio list
>> gem:
>> 21 - TI DP83867 <--> ethernet at ff0e0000
>> ZynqMP> mdio read ethernet at ff0e0000 0
>> Reading from bus gem
>> PHY at address 21:
>> 0 - 0x1140
>> ZynqMP> mii dump 21 0
>> Incorrect PHY address. Range should be 0-31
>> ...
>> ZynqMP> mii dump 15
>> 0.     (1140)                 -- PHY control register --
>>   (8000:0000) 0.15    =     0    reset
>>
>> U-Boot normally takes hex values that's why this patch is changing mdio
>> command to handle hex instead of changing mii command to handle decimal
>> values.
>>

> Hi, the last parameter 0 of function simple_strtol should mean
> it can recognize the integer automatic as hex value if the data is beginning with 0x,
> as octet value if beginning with 0, else decimal value.
> So this code has no problem.
> I checked the implementation of function simple_strtol and found the following code:
>         if (!base)
>                 base = 10;
> So I think we should fix the implementation of simple_strtol.

yes. I have checked that implementation too. But the question is if this
is aligned with others U-Boot parameters. It is confusing that with one
command uses 21 as dec, another 15 or 0x15.

That's why will be worth to synchronize this.

md is one example where all is taken as hex.
